Maternal-Fetal Medicine Units Network is a United States–based multicenter clinical research consortium focused on high-risk pregnancy, perinatal outcomes, and obstetrical interventions. The Network conducts randomized trials, observational studies, and harmonized data registries across academic medical centers and collaborates with federal agencies, professional societies, and philanthropic organizations. Its work has influenced guidelines used by American College of Obstetricians and Gynecologists, World Health Organization, and specialty societies in Canada, United Kingdom, and Australia.

History

The Network was established in 1986 following initiatives by the National Institutes of Health and the Eunice Kennedy Shriver National Institute of Child Health and Human Development to address gaps identified after high-profile reports such as the Institute of Medicine studies on maternal mortality and perinatal care. Early investigators included faculty from Johns Hopkins Hospital, Massachusetts General Hospital, and University of Pennsylvania Health System, building on earlier multicenter trials like those sponsored by the Collaborative Perinatal Project and influenced by outcomes reported from March of Dimes–funded research.
